What is the difference between Senior Pavement Management Engineer vs Pavement Design Engineer?

AspectSenior Pavement Management EngineerPavement Design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's or Master's in Civil Engineering, certifications in pavement management systemsBachelor's or Master's in Civil Engineering, specialized in pavement design
Work EnvironmentAnalyzing pavement conditions, managing maintenance programs, using pavement management softwareDesigning new pavements, selecting materials, creating pavement layouts
Industry UsagePublic agencies, transportation departments, consulting firmsConstruction companies, consulting firms, transportation agencies
Comparison FocusAsset management and maintenance planningPavement structural design and materials selection

The Senior Pavement Management Engineer focuses on managing existing pavement assets, maintenance, and condition assessments, while the Pavement Design Engineer specializes in designing new pavements and selecting appropriate materials. Both roles require civil engineering credentials but differ in their primary responsibilities and work environments.

General Description/Primary Purpose:

The position serves as a technical lead for pavement performance research, providing oversight of data collection, analysis, and reporting activities. This role coordinates and guides research staff, applies advanced analytical methods, and leads the development of data infrastructure, experimental designs, and emerging technologies to enhance the quality, reliability, and longterm value of pavement materials and performance evaluation data. This position is located on-site in the Pavement Research Unit of the FDOT State Materials Office in Gainesville, FL.

Job Functions:

The position requires a highly motivated and organized employee who is responsible for the following tasks:

  • - Coordination of research staff supporting data collection and data analysis of pavement performance evaluation.
  • - Providing technical leadership of data analysis activities.
  • - Application of advanced analytical techniques to the data.
  • - Development of database structures to enhance tracking and long-term utilization of the pavement materials and performance evaluation data.
  • - Planning and tracking the progress of studies, as well as coordinating the annual performance data collection with other units (PCS and NDT).
  • - Identification and solicitation of research ideas.
  • - Contribute significantly to the efforts of designing the experiments, development of test plans, identifying proper sensor types, modifying test tools, analysis of the data, and reporting research findings.
  • - Document analytical findings through clear summary reporting, final deliverables, and the continued enhancement of data visualization tools to support research outcomes and deployment.
  • - Implementation and ongoing development of new technologies and infrastructure to improve pavement data collection, processing, analysis, and reporting, with a focus on continuous improvements in this area moving forward.
